Suppose the European Central Bank (ECB) decides to use monetary policy to offset the possible inflationary effects of European e
Grace [21]

Answer:

the European Central Bank (ECB) should engage in a contractionary monetary policy

Explanation:

A contractionary monetary policy takes place when a central bank (or the Fed) reduces the money supply in order to cool down the economy, lower inflation rate or like in this case, wants to offset expansionary fiscal policy.

The central bank initially raises the interest rates and starts selling more securities in order to absorb cash from the markets.

Uptown Promotions has three divisions. As part of the planning process, the CFO requested that each division submit its capital
Levart [38]

Answer:

d. soft rationing

Explanation:

Soft rationing -

It is the process in which the company itselves takes the decision to limit the amount of capital , which is used for the investment for a given period of time , is known as soft rationing .

It is referred to as soft , as the decision is taken by the firm itself , where the changes and alteration all are done by the firm only according to the future goals and practices .

hence , from the question , the situation given , depicts - soft rationing .
